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- All patients underwent radiotherapy to the head and neck region between February 2011 and June 2022 with or without surgical resection and were investigated by computed tomography (CT) before and after radiotherapy.
Exclusion
- Patients with lymphoma and those with previous treatment for CAS or radiotherapy for other diseases were excluded.
